Advanced Infrastructure Management (AIM) Announces Launch of Municipal Business at the PA League of Cities and Municipalities Convention

AIM's business model installs the network into the municipality and manages the network.

Advanced Infrastructure Management, LLC (AIM) announced today the launch of its municipal Wi-Fi division at the Pennsylvania League of Cities and Municipalities Convention."The launch of our municipal division illustrates our commitment to the unique Wi-Fi infrastructure needs found in cities and towns around the country," said David Ziembicki, president of AIM. "The opportunity to level the playing field and offer high-value services at lower prices is a win-win -- for residents, leaders and businesses."

The show, now in its 108th year, kicks off today and runs through Friday at the Scranton Hilton and Convention Center in downtown Scranton, PA. Pennsylvania elected and appointed municipal officials will attend this conference to share innovative ideas, discuss issues of mutual concern, attend educational and leadership development sessions centered around our convention theme -- On the Right Track: Connecting Communities to the Future.

AIM's innovative business model installs the network into the municipality and manages the network, as well as the official portal page, working with local and national content providers to bring a world of information and interactive programming to the consumer. Revenues generated from access fees, advertising and sponsorships as well as other interactive programs are then shared with the community, directly benefiting taxpayers and local organizations alike.

Among the benefits:

* Public Internet Access -- AIM is bridging the so-called "digital divide," offering municipalities of any size the chance to provide low-cost public Internet access to residents that is safe and affordable in an environment they already love.
* Public Safety -- Medical, fire and police personnel are on the front lines every day, talking to each other, reaching out to colleagues, communicating the details of an emergency situation as quickly and accurately as they can.
* Public Works -- AIM's Wi-Fi network provides a backbone for municipal public works departments, enabling municipalities to centralize communication for repair and maintenance services and streamline operations. Projects and timelines can be tracked more accurately. Location of service vehicles, like snow plows and trucks, can be monitored in real-time.
* t1 replacement -- AIM's municipal wireless solution offers high bandwidth users a cost-effective alternative to the traditional telephone company T1 line by delivering the same bandwidth with far more flexibility - reliable Internet for your business at a fraction of the cost.
* E-learning -- AIM's mesh network connects learners to classes from anywhere in their hometown. Learners - whether school-age or not - can work in their own time, in their own space, right after school or right after the kids go to bed, expanding their minds from the comfort of their own living room.
